154681 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 154682. Its totient is φ = 154680.

The previous prime is 154669. The next prime is 154691. The reversal of 154681 is 186451.

154681 is digitally balanced in base 2, because in such base it contains all the possibile digits an equal number of times.

It is a strong prime.

It can be written as a sum of positive squares in only one way, i.e., 147456 + 7225 = 384^2 + 85^2 .

It is an emirp because it is prime and its reverse (186451) is a distict prime.

It is a cyclic number.

It is not a de Polignac number, because 154681 - 217 = 23609 is a prime.

It is a super-2 number, since 2×1546812 = 47852423522, which contains 22 as substring.

It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(154621) by changing a digit.

It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 77340 + 77341.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(77341).

2154681 is an apocalyptic number.

It is an amenable number.

154681 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).

154681 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.

154681 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.

The product of its digits is 960, while the sum is 25.

The square root of 154681 is about 393.2950546346. The cubic root of 154681 is about 53.6799773232.

The spelling of 154681 in words is "one hundred fifty-four thousand, six hundred eighty-one".
